Job Summary
As General Counsel Commercial for Honeywell UOP within Honeywell Process Technologies you will serve as a senior legal partner to the business with primary responsibility for complex commercial matters and related risk management. Your expertise in contract negotiation dispute management compliance and practical business counseling will help protect our interests and support our continued success.
You will report directly to the Vice President & General Counsel for UOP and partner closely with Process Technologies and UOP business leaders and functional teams. Youll work out of one of our Honeywell hub locations on a hybrid work schedule.
In this role you will provide practical business-oriented legal advice on commercial arrangements compliance disputes strategic initiatives and other matters helping UOP operate ethically legally and with integrity allowing the company to continue its mission of creating innovative solutions that improve the quality of life for people worldwide.
Responsibilities
- Provide strategic practical legal advice and guidance to UOP business leaders and functional teams
- Draft review and negotiate complex commercial agreements including technology licensing engineering services confidentiality and collaboration agreements
- Partner with sales finance engineering technology and other functions on commercial strategy contract interpretation claims disputes and risk allocation
- Develop and implement legal strategies to protect the companys interests and mitigate commercial and operational risks
- Support compliance matters investigations training and remediation in coordination with the Vice President & General Counsel for UOP and compliance teams
- Support strategic transactions and other legal matters as assigned
- Support special projects and legal department initiatives including driving continuous improvement in contracting practices legal processes tools and workflows to enhance efficiency consistency and business support
- Manage selected disputes and outside counsel as needed
Qualifications
- 8 years of experience practicing law
- Significant experience drafting and negotiating complex commercial agreements and managing related risk
- Strong knowledge of regulatory compliance and experience providing practical business-oriented legal advice
- Juris Doctor (JD) degree from an accredited law school and active bar membership in good standing
- Experience in an industrial technology energy refining petrochemical licensing or engineering environment
- Ability to translate legal risk into clear practical business advice and work effectively across functions cultures and jurisdictions
- Ability to work independently and manage multiple priorities
- Excellent problem-solving and decision-making abilities
- Attention to detail and strong analytical skills
- Commitment to ethical conduct and professional integrity
